one of the questions on the settlement va4 visa form is that it says:-

6.4.12 Have you lived with your sponsor in a relationship like a marriage or civil partnership at any time (including since a wedding or civil partnership ceremony)?

I crossed in X Yes and it then says u need to provide evidence of this:-

When
Where
How Long For

I lived in 2 houses 1 my uncles and 1 my wifes home but I have no idea how I would prove this? Would a letter from both homeowners do?

You have not lived with your uncle in a relationship akin to marriage (not one that would be recognised here anyway!) so only the period with your wife is relevant. You need to provide evidence of living together as a couple. Examples would include correpondence such as utility bills, council tax letters, letters from hospitals, councils, university or college etc.

Unless you were not a couple at the time that you lived with her...can you clarify your relationship then?

you can just elaborate on a seperate sheet to explain that after u got married you lived together for 2 weeks etc.

After i got married we stayed at the at the PC in lahore for 9 days so i submitted my bill as proof.

Not everyone does this so if you chose to stay at home then theres nowt wrong with that...and simply theres no way to prove it..just state it... i would state that u went shopping, sight seeing..eating out etc etc...
